konwersja zmiennoprzecinkowa

edek86
Użytkownik
Użytkownik
Posty: 38
Rejestracja: 14 paź 2008, o 14:58
Płeć: Mężczyzna
Lokalizacja: Ruda Śl.
Podziękował: 1 raz

konwersja zmiennoprzecinkowa

Post autor: edek86 »

64,5 na zm po 8 bitów na ceche i matyse

--cecha----matysa
10000101 00000010

--matysa----cecha
01000000 00000111

który wynik jest prawidłowy? a może oba są prawidłowe?

z góry dzięki za pomoc-- 1 marca 2009, 21:58 --Liczba 64,5 na zmiennoprzecinkowy. 8 bitów na matyse i 8 bitów na ceche.

Najpierw zamieniamy na binarną: 1000000,1 potem przesuwamy przecinek w lewo:0,10000001 ostatnia jedynka wypada ponieważ nie mieści sie w 8 bitach. Matysa wynosi
01000000. Cecha to ilość przesunięć przecinka w lewo czyli 7. Cecha wynosi: 00000111.
Także 64,5 = 0.1000000 00000111
Mógłby mi ktoś powiedzieć czy dobrze to robię(rozumie).
ODPOWIEDZ